Abstract
本研究通过农杆菌介导玉米茎尖遗传转化法将含有花粉特异启动子Zm13驱动的Gene-deletor外源基因清除系统、表达元件Ubi-Zm SDD1-3’UTR、Actin-Bt-NOS和Ubi-Bar::GUS-3’UTR的植物表达载体遗传转化玉米交51,经过除草剂初步筛选、GUS组织化学染色和PCR分子鉴定,获得31株转基因植株。研究表明转基因植株比野生型植株具有更强抗旱性、抗玉米螟能力和抗除草剂草丁膦的能力。抗旱性鉴定表明干旱处理后转基因植株的存活率比野生型高70%,同时,转基因植株的叶片保水性显著高于野生型植株。抗虫性试验表明转基因植株的叶片蛀孔少而小,对玉米螟具有明显抗性,还抑制了玉米螟的取食和发育。叶片离体和田间抗除草剂试验表明转基因植株比野生型能够抵抗更高的除草剂浓度,最高可抵抗150 mg/L草丁膦浓度。同时,在统计的20株转基因玉米植株的基因删除效率时发现部分植株可完全清除玉米中的外源基因,对于未完全清除的玉米植株还需要进一步研究。本研究创制了一种抗虫、抗除草剂、抗旱的复合性状转基因玉米新种质,可为培育多性状叠加的转基因玉米新品种奠定基础,同时结合Gene-deletor技术,为实现转基因生物安全提供技术支撑。
